Clondalkin Rugby Club are delighted to announce the appointment of Darren Madden as Club Community Rugby Officer for the season. Darren is a product of our mini and youth programme and he has had a distinguished rugby career to date, representing the North Midlands at youth and adult level.

Darren currently plays with our senior men’s team and holds of Bachelor of Arts in Sports Coaching and Business. He will play a pivotal role in the development of our youth and mini programme through not only helping to increase rugby participation in schools with the aim of feeding players into our underage system, but also by getting more ball in hand time for our current underage players by partnering with schools in the area to deliver rugby classes.

Director of Rugby Derek Murtagh had this to say on the appointment: “Darren is a fantastic player and a great role model for our younger players both on and, more importantly, off the field and we are delighted with this appointment. Our senior men’s and ladies’ teams are both set for competitive league campaigns and our future success hinges on continually feeding players into these squads. Our mini and youth programme caters for over 250 players and the objective will be to double those numbers over the coming seasons. This investment shows our commitment to realise this goal. We wish Darren all the best for the season ahead.”
